A grass fire burned an unoccupied home between Ramona and Talala Tuesday night, pushed along by strong winds.
Firefighters from five area fire departments battled the blaze.
Osage SkyNews 6 pilot Will Kavanagh was overhead.
"We can see that some of the mutual aid that was called out by Ramona is starting to pack up and leave, and right now they are in a defensive position around this house. They're letting it burn. We were earlier able to see a kitchen and water heater in here, so we're going to tell you we think this was a house by what we can see inside this structure at this time, again it's burnt right to the ground. The firefighters are letting it burn, but are containing it so it doesn't spread to the rest of the area," said Will Kavanagh.
Fire officials said the destroyed home appeared to be unoccupied. No injuries were reported.
